About the Show

Shark is an American legal drama television series created by Ian Biederman which stars James Woods as Sebastian Stark, a notorious Los Angeles defence attorney who - following a personal epiphany - brings his cutthroat tactics to the prosecutor's office.

The series originally aired in the USA on CBS from 21 September, 2006 to 20 May, 2008. There are 38 hour-long episodes in two seasons.

Shark originally aired in South Africa on M-Net from 1 February, 2007 to 19 December, 2008. It later aired on DStv's M-Net Series channel and on TopTV's Fox FX channel. See "Seasons" below for seasonal broadcast dates and times.

Season 2 premiered on Fox FX on Tuesday 30 April 2013, at 20h30. New episodes broadcast weekly. There are 16 episodes in the second and final season.

Season 1

Shark is a drama that follows the professional and personal life of Sebastian Stark, a charismatic, supremely self-confident defence attorney who, after a shocking outcome in one of his cases and a personal epiphany, brings his cutthroat tactics to the prosecutor's office.

As the head of the Los Angeles District Attorney's high-profile crime unit, Stark is forced to work for his former nemesis, Jessica Devlin, the ambitious and accomplished D.A. who despises his ruthless strategies.

Devlin teams him with a group of young prosecutors who are about to have the learning experience of a lifetime because, though Stark is seeking to redeem himself, he has no intention of changing his underhanded approach to cases just because he's now working for the 'good guys'.

His young team includes Casey Woodland, a privileged hunk who is arrogant about his abilities as a young attorney; Raina, a smart, tough new addition to the office; Martin Allende, an intellectual from South Central L.A.; and the high-powered Madeleine Poe, who joins the team in order to learn from the best.

It's an eye-opening experience for this rookie group of lawyers who begin to use Stark's infamous brass knuckle tactics in their cases.

With Stark's 16-year-old daughter, Julie, rooting for him at home, this legal shark must now prove that he can play, and win, on the other side of the law.

Season 2

Having weathered a challenging but successful first year as head of the Los Angeles District Attorney's High Profile Crime Unit, Sebastian has had the added good fortune of persuading the ambitious, accomplished and recently displaced former DA, Jessica Devlin, to revisit her glory days as a trial attorney by becoming a senior member of his team.

The junior lawyers on Sebastian's team, who are beginning to use some of Sebastian's infamous brass-knuckle tactics themselves, include the smart, tough and passionate Raina Troy, the shrewd and high-powered Madeleine Poe and the newest member, Danny Reyes, whose edgy and aggressive style challenges Sebastian at every turn.

The team also relies heavily on their resourceful investigator, Isaac Wright, a former LAPD detective.

In addition to striving to be a good father to his 17-year-old daughter, Julie Stark, and enjoying his status as one of LA's most eligible bachelors, this legal shark is intent on proving that he can play, and win, for the "good guys."
